Roof Turbine Repair in Prescott Valley, AZ
Roof turbine repair services address issues with roof-mounted ventilation turbines, which are essential for maintaining proper airflow and preventing moisture buildup in attics and roof spaces. These turbines are typically made of metal or other durable materials and are designed to spin with the wind, helping to regulate temperature and air quality inside the property. Projects involving roof turbine repair often include fixing or replacing damaged blades, addressing mechanical malfunctions, or restoring proper operation after wear and tear. Property owners usually want to understand the condition of their turbines, the signs of malfunction such as unusual noise or poor ventilation, and the scope of repairs needed to ensure effective airflow.
Before requesting roof turbine repair, homeowners should consider the age of the turbines, recent weather-related damage, or visible signs of deterioration like rust or cracks. It is also helpful to know whether the turbines are operating efficiently or if there are persistent issues with attic ventilation or increased energy costs. Having a clear understanding of these factors can assist property owners in determining the urgency of repairs and ensuring that the ventilation system functions properly to protect the roof structure and indoor air quality.

Common Roof Turbine Repair Jobs
Roof turbine repair - restores proper ventilation to prevent moisture buildup and roof damage.
Wind damage repair - addresses issues caused by high winds that can loosen or damage turbine components.
Corrosion and rust repair - replaces or treats corroded parts to ensure the turbine operates efficiently.
Leak repair - seals any leaks around the turbine to prevent water intrusion into the attic or interior.
Component replacement - updates worn or broken turbine parts to maintain optimal roof ventilation.
Maintenance and inspection - assesses turbine condition to identify potential problems before they cause damage.
Roof Turbine Repair Questions
What are roof turbines used for? Roof turbines help ventilate attics and roof spaces, reducing heat buildup and moisture accumulation.
How can I tell if a roof turbine needs repair? Signs include unusual noise, wobbling, or visible damage such as rust or broken blades.
Are roof turbine repairs necessary for all types of turbines? Repairs are typically needed if turbines are not spinning properly, are damaged, or are causing leaks.
What benefits do roof turbine repairs provide? Proper repairs restore ventilation efficiency, prevent further damage, and help maintain roof integrity.
